What does the noun Contents insurance mean?
Insurance that covers your personal belongings inside the home — furniture, electronics, clothing, appliances — against theft, damage, or destruction.
How the noun Contents insurance is used
Once you move in, make sure you have contents insurance to cover your furniture and electronics in case of theft or accidental damage.
